Meaning
Commercial single-phase electricity smart meters are devices used to measure and monitor electricity consumption in commercial buildings. These smart meters provide detailed information on energy usage, allowing building owners and operators to optimize energy consumption, reduce costs, and improve overall energy efficiency. Smart meters are equipped with communication capabilities, enabling them to transmit data to utilities for billing and monitoring purposes.

Category-wise Insights
- Advanced Metering Infrastructure (AMI): AMI systems enable two-way communication between smart meters and utilities, providing real-time data on energy consumption.
- Automated Meter Reading (AMR): AMR systems enable remote reading of smart meters, reducing the need for manual meter readings and improving billing accuracy.
